New Fox Show When Women Rule the World Creates Amazing Opportunity

The New Fox Show When Women Rule the World is not only an opportunity for the network to score big ratings points, it is an opportunity for men everywhere to finally share their secret desire for female authority with their wives and girlfriends.

"Regardless of how the show is produced, I could not imagine a better catalyst for men who want to open up to their wives about their very sincere desire to explore a female-led household. We will be dedicating space on the Around Her Finger updates page to suggestions and strategies to use this show as a springboard to greater communication in the marriage," says Emily Addison. Emily and her husband Ken Addison are the author's of numerous books on female-led relationships and stewards of the Around Her Finger webstite, a leading forum advocating the growing trend of wife-led marriages. The couple is jumping for joy over the announcement of this new show. Their books and website are intended as a a very safe onramp to which men can point their wives to learn the virtues of what they call loving female authority.

"This is not about some pop-culture image of a dominatrix with a whip and a leather mini-skirt. This is about marriages blossoming when wives and husbands have a shared knowledge that the woman will have the final say in decision-making, the husband will pick up a greater share of the housework, and that ultimately, it is he that will be the biggest benefactor," explains Ken.

The site is based on the premise that not only are women more typically suited to head the household, but that many men have an almost innate sense that this will make them happier. Essentially, men are happiest when wrapped around the finger of the women they love. The dynamic will lead to improved communication between the spouses, less arguments, and ultimately, a much greater level of personal intimacy and sexual energy in the relationship.

It may or may not come as a surprise that it is almost always the husband that brings up the idea in the first place. The Addison's claim that most of the letters that come to the site every month are from men that want this sort of relationship, but do not know how to tell their wives about it. The site is principly a resource for these men.

"So many men have known that they have wanted this for years, but are afraid to mention it to their wives for fear of rejection. Our site serves as a community for these men who are building up the courage to come forward. It also serves as an archive of success stories for the many couples that have taken the steps necessary to create this dynamic, and are now living proof that it works," says Ken.
